For myself, it is because I live in Alabama. There are no Tesla stores or centers in this state by law. You must travel to Tennessee, Mississippi, or Georgia to take delivery of a Tesla.

Traveling? To where?

There are many states that don't allow Tesla deliveries in state because of archaic dealership laws.
And then, while it's getting fewer and fewer, those who aren't that close to a Delivery Center and must travel to one.

To Austin? That's s complete conversation in its own. And not really an option for most.

Thanks, but it's not a 'dealership'.

Dealerships are only for legacy auto where two profit margins are taken, first to the manufacturer, and then to the third party dealers who take their cut. Tesla direct sales only have one profit margin taken.

I always remind of those differences, because they are one of the vital fundamentals which makes Tesla so much better than legacy auto.
